How is the current American medical model unsustainable?

0

What passes as the gold standard for healthcare in this country is so costly that it is now out of reach for some 44 million uninsured Americans. We have established an expectation for a level of care, based on unsustainable practices and technologies, which cannot be extended even to the majority of Americans. When coupled with increasing environmental degradation across the globe, we have created a situation where what is defined as the best healthcare cannot even begin to meet the current and future needs of the global population. As many experts are all too aware, we are reaching a global crisis that lives at the intersection of human health and environmental sustainability. We have reached a point where how we think about medical care and delivery matters deeply. Sustainable, cost-effective, and widely available medical practices must be prioritized wherever possible.
